Blueberry Buckle Coffee Cake

2 cups wheat flour
3/4 cup sugar
2 1/2 tsp. baking powder
3/4 tsp. salt
1/4 cup olive oil
3/4 cup milk
1 egg
2 cups fresh or frozen (thawed and drained) blueberries
Crumb Topping (below)
Glaze (below)

Heat oven to 375*.  Grease square pan, 9x9x2".  Blend flour, sugar, baking powder, salt, oil, milk & egg;  beat about 30 seconds.  Carefully fold in blueberries.  Spread batter in pan.  Sprinkle with Crumb Topping.  Bake 45-50 min or until toothpick inserted in center comes out clean.  Drizzle with Glaze.

Crumb Topping
1/2 cup sugar
1/3 cup flour
1/2 tsp. cinnamon
1 stick softened butter

Mix all ingredients until crumbly.

Glaze
3/4 cup powdered sugar
3/4 tsp. vanilla
3-4 tsp. hot water

Mix all ingredients until drizzling consistency.

Jerk Chicken

2 bunches of green onions, cleaned and trimmed
1-1 1/2 Tbsp. Tabasco sauce
2 Tbsp. soy sauce
2 Tbsp. fresh lime juice
1 Tbsp. dry mustard
1 Tbsp. salt
5 tsp. ground allspice
2 bay leaves
2 garlic cloves, peeled
2 tsp. sugar
1 1/2 tsp. dried thyme
1 tsp. cinnamon

Place all ingredients in a food processor and puree.  Yes, I know, it looks like baby poop.  But it's the best chicken marinade ever!

Use to marinate chicken parts at least overnight, preferably two days.  this makes enough to marinate 5-6 lbs of chicken parts, or 2 chickens.  Coat the chicken by adding the mixture in a bowl and mixing by hand, or by putting the chicken and marinade in sealable plastic bags and kneading.

Repeat the mixing occasionally to ensure good coverage.  Grill the chicken as usual.
